Output 08ef64259ec4862eab18d7455ae12ea57f66fe197bece803934f7eb83b418a96:20

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a867308945ba36a83fd60a2ba1ecad107f58cb0 OP_EQUAL
address
3EKUEimVCFnnBmBQ5BXKWTc16q9PyWVS7e
transaction
08ef64259ec4862eab18d7455ae12ea57f66fe197bece803934f7eb83b418a96
spent
true